Ryan is planning to make an apple pie. He plans to use 5/6 of a pound of Melntosh apples and 3/4 of a pound of Honeycrisp apples for the pie.

How many pounds of apples will he use in all?

Answer:

1 7/12

Step-by-step explanation:

5/6 + 3/4

Put in common denominators

10/12 + 9/12 = 19/12

Simplify

19/12 = 1 7/12
